The Energy Transition | UK to implement cap and floor scheme

Following a consultation period at the start of the year, the Department for Energy Security and Net Zero (DESNZ) is planning to introduce a cap-and-floor mechanism to support and stimulate investment in the development of Long Duration Energy Storage (LDES) projects. Thermal Energy Storage

Thermal Energy Storage. Thermal energy storage (TES) technologies heat or cool . a storage medium and, when needed, deliver the stored thermal energy to meet heating or cooling needs. TES systems are used in commercial buildings, industrial processes, and district energy installations to deliver stored thermal energy during peak demand periods,

What is a 'cap-and-floor' energy storage scheme?

The UK government has today launched a new scheme designed to leverage investment in long-term energy storage capacity, which will operate as a ‘cap-and-floor’ mechanism.

How will the new energy storage scheme work?

The new energy storage scheme will include a cap on the revenues of project owners, forcing them to share some or all profits above a set threshold, while a minimum floor price will guarantee certain revenues for operators.

Is energy storage a barrier to investment?

Until now energy storage has often been viewed as having high upfront costs despite low operational expenses, which has been a barrier to investment. The UK’s National Electricity System Operator estimates that a total of 11.5 GW to 15.3 GW of so-called ‘long duration’ energy storage will be required by 2050 to achieve net zero.
